Electronic Controls Pedal Assembly


Williams Controls 350826
350826
- Manufacturer
- Williams Controls
- Part Type
- Electronic Controls Pedal Assembly
Our Price
- Fetching our lowest price...
FREE ECONOMY SHIPPING
TOP SELLER
$$678.49
In stock
Checking stock...